在網頁設計中,選擇合適字體是非常重要的。但是,默認的字體可能無法滿足我們的需求。這時候,我們可以使用CSS來鏈接自定義字體。
首先,我們需要準備好字體文件。通常情況下,字體文件格式為.ttf或.otf。然后,將字體文件放置在項目文件夾內的一個合適位置。
接著,在CSS文件中,我們需要使用@font-face規則來鏈接字體文件。@font-face規則包含許多屬性,如font-family、src、font-weight、font-style等等。其中,font-family是必選屬性,其他屬性都是可選的。
以下是一個鏈接自定義字體的樣例代碼:
@font-face { font-family: 'myCustomFont';/*字體名稱*/ src: url('path/to/myCustomFont.ttf');/*字體文件的相對路徑或絕對路徑*/ font-weight: normal;/*字體粗細*/ font-style: normal;/*字體風格*/ } p { font-family: 'myCustomFont', sans-serif;/*鏈接的字體名稱*/ font-size: 16px;/*字體大小*/ }在上面的代碼中,我們定義了一個名為‘myCustomFont’的自定義字體,并將其鏈接到了我們的網頁。然后,我們在p標簽中使用了這個字體,同時還指定了一個備用字體,就是sans-serif。 最后,在CSS中,我們還可以使用font-display屬性來控制鏈接字體的顯示方式。font-display有三個選項:auto、block、swap。默認值為auto。這個屬性可以通過以下代碼來控制:
@font-face { font-family: 'myCustomFont'; src: url('path/to/myCustomFont.ttf'); font-display: swap;/*改變字體顯示方式*/ }在以上樣例中,我們將字體顯示方式改為swap。swap選項會先顯示一個替代字體,等待下載完成后再切換到自定義字體。 總之,我們可以使用CSS來方便地鏈接自定義字體,并控制它的顯示方式。對于網頁設計師來說,這是一個非常重要的技能,可以大大提升網站的可讀性和美感。